In the world of eSports, League of Legends has yet again enthralled its audience, and this occasion saw the North American Challengers League (NACL) presenting a nail-biting duel between Near Airport and DarkZero Dragonsteel. This encounter, held in Week 5 of the competition, showcased an appealing underdog storyline as Near Airport handily defeated DarkZero Dragonsteel 2-0. Audience members eagerly watched as skill, teamwork, and the exceptional play of MVP TF Blade illuminated the battlefield, his performance outshining a triumphant exclamation mark on a “You won!” screen. The dynamic between the two teams during this series was fascinating, particularly as DarkZero substitutes took the stage while their main roster participated in another tournament. In the opening game, Near Airport demonstrated their dominance in the league. Within a quick 28-minute skirmish, Near Airport outplayed DarkZero Dragonsteel, amassing 55.6k gold against DarkZero’s 47.3k. TF Blade, on Sion, showed an impressive display of power as he plowed through the opposition with a remarkable KDA of 2-0-8. This performance underscored his command over the top lane, where he skillfully navigated hazardous situations and even created chances for his teammates. Fans could not help but rave about his play, with one commenting, “TF Blade seems to take 15% less damage or something…he’s just constantly outnumbered in the backline!
DarkZero’s team, although fielding several backup players, showed a commendable effort in their fight. However, their KDA was not overly impressive; standout sub Tenacity concluded the game with 2 kills, 3 deaths, and 2 assists. Although the result wasn’t ideal, fans like No_Meat_7628 were satisfied with DarkZero’s performance, highlighting the significance of providing substitutes with genuine playing time to help them grow into crucial team members.
As a devoted fan, I can’t help but shine a spotlight on TF Blade, whose reign of dominance didn’t end with a single match. In the ensuing 41-minute battle, he continued his rule, this time choosing Gragas as his champion. The team-oriented gameplay he displayed was nothing short of remarkable, effortlessly shifting from an aggressive offensive stance to a supportive role. His exceptional teamwork alongside Spica’s Jarvan IV created a powerful synergy that left DarkZero in disarray. Commentators were swift to praise his performance, with _hiimcubby_ acknowledging his ability to adapt to the control identity that Near Airport had adopted: “Kudos to TF Blade who has rapidly adjusted into this role and looks fantastic.
In simpler terms, winning the MVP title wasn’t just a ceremonial honor for TF Blade; it was a well-deserved acknowledgement of his skills in guiding and motivating his team during stressful situations. The general consensus among fans was that his exceptional play not only improved his own performance but also enhanced the overall effectiveness of Near Airport as a coordinated team.
